Announcing EQUINE Shampoos
DermaPet is pleased to announce our first products specifically designed for
the EQUINE market.
MALACETIC EQ Shampoo is a medicated shampoo useful as a degreaser and in assisting
treatment of most microbial infections including Dermatophilus, scratches and
ringworm using our patented 2% acetic and 2% boric acids. Available only from
veterinarians in a convenient to use 16 oz size.
DERMALLAY EQ uses our cosmetic grade, solubilized oatmeal which is useful as
a general cleanser and for it's anti-inflammatory, anti-pruritic properties.
Available only from veterinarians in a convenient to use 16 oz size.
Evaluating a Boric and Acetic Acid Shampoo
GENE NESBITT, VETERINARY MEDICINE, 10-05, p 726
...conducted an 8 week trial involving 72 dogs with either seasonal or non-seasonal
pruritus. As part of the study, we assessed the effects of an antifungal and
antibacterial shampoo (as well as fatty acid supplementation and antibiotic
and antihistamine administration) in controlling pruritus in dogs. To control
secondary factors contributing to pruritus, all the dogs were bathed weekly
with a commercial shampoo containing 2% acetic acid and 2% boric acid in a soapless
vehicle with moisturizers (MALACETIC Shampoo, DERMAPET). The shampoo contained
no anti-inflammatory agents. We concluded that weekly bathing reduced the Malassezia
species, cocci and aeroallergens on the skin's surface and that this reduction
may have contributed to significant overall improvement in the dog's skin parameter
scores.

Evaluation of the IN VITRO Effect of TrizEDTA on the Minimum Inhibitory Concentration (MIC) of Enrofloxacin Against Ciprofloxacin Resistant PSEUDOMONAS Aeruginosa. GOTTHELF L and Gbadamosi S (AAVD presentation)
This study examined the in vitro effect of TrizEDTA on the minimum inhibitory
concentration (MIC) of enrofloxacin (ENRO) against 12 strains of ciprofloxacin-resistant
Pseudomonas aeruginosa. The bacterial strains were resistant to ciprofloxacin
(MIC>2 µg/ml, and 5 µg/ml disks). Minimally passaged cultures
of the bacterial strains were grown on nutrient agar, and suspended in 50 mM
tris hydrochloride solution at a concentration equivalent to 0.5 McFarland turbidity
standard, optical density(OD) range of 0.08 to 0.10 according to the National
Committee for Clinical Laboratory Standard (NCCLS) recommendation. To determine
the endpoint MIC, the bacterial suspensions were incubated at 37º C for
30 minutes, and were then transferred into wells of microtiter plates containing
two-fold dilutions of ENRO in Mueller-Hinton broth. Following overnight incubation
at 37º C, wells were examined to determine the endpoint MIC of ENRO against
each bacterial strain. Bacterial cultures were
resistant to ENRO at endpoint MICs ranging from 227 µg/ml to 7.09 µg/ml
The same protocol was repeated after TrizEDTA exposure for 5 minutes at 37º
C. Susceptibility to ENRO MIC decreased to lower than 1.7 µg/ml for all
strains. These observations were further evaluated using 10X bacterial concentrations
with similar results. These findings suggest that TrizEDTA exhibits a sparing
in vitro effect on the MIC of enrofloxacin against ciprofloxacin resistant Pseudomonas
aeruginosa and may benefit treatment of otitis externa infections with both
susceptible and resistant Pseudomonas bacteria.

Release of MalAcetic HC Shampoo, MalAcetic HC Conditioner and MalAcetic HC Wet Wipes
Coming soon, we will release MalAcetic HC Shampoo, MalAcetic HC Conditioner and MalAcetic HC Wet Wipes. The Conditioner is a leave-on, dry-on product. All MalAcetic HC products retain their antimicrobial efficacy (See New Treatment of Malassezia Otitis, Gotthelf, Vet Forum, 7/97; Efficacy of an Acetic Acid/Boric Acid Ear Cleaning Solution for Treatment and Prophylaxis of Malassezia sp. Otitis Externa Aust Vet Pract 34[2]:79-82 Jun'04 http://www.dermapet.com/articles/efficacy.pdf and Susceptibility of Selected Otitis Externa Pathogens to Individual and Mixtures of Acetic and Boric Acids, Benson CE, Proc 14th AAVD/ACVD meeting, 1998).
I invite you to read all of the above articles at our web site. In particular, note that MalAcetic is 87% and 88% effective against Malassezia and, at .5% MalAcetic is effective against Staphylococcus while at 1% is effective against Pseudomonas. Note: that the 2% strength provided by our MalAcetic Otic and the rest of the MalAcetic line is what you have been relying upon. Now, for those sensitive, inflamed, pruritic or erythematous cases, you can use a gentler product with hydrocortisone.
